Myxoma of the humerus: an exceptional site of origin.

M Sundaram1, C Janney, D J McDonald.   

Abstract

Myxoma of bone, outside of the jaws, is exceptional. We present such a tumor in the humerus and discuss the criteria for the diagnosis of myxoma.
